About the Program

With support from Atlas Kardia Foundation, the Active Minds for Every Mind: Southern California cohort of 20 students, across 10 Southern California college campuses, will reach at least 5,000 students with meaningful mental health initiatives. These students will be responsible for planning and executing a program or initiative on their campus during the fall of 2022 that specifically aims to empower underserved populations.
